Ionia, Ephesus, (202-c.150 B.C.), silver drachm, (3.760 grams), obv. bee with straight wings dividing E - **F*, dotted border, rev. stag standing to right, palm tree behind, to right magistrate's name **[ER]MOTREFH[S] (Ermotrephes) (cf.S.4387, Kinns Num. Chron. 1999 [p.86]). Bright, minor surface scratches and porosity, otherwise very fine and rare.
